GDX Hedge Fund Activity: Q3 2016 in Review

367 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in VanEck Gold Miners ETF (GDX) for Q3 2016, worth a combined $7.65B — up 18% from $6.46B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 66 funds opened new GDX positions and 64 closed out — a net gain of 2 holders — while 108 added to existing stakes and 129 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Citigroup, adding an estimated $853M. The largest seller was Morgan Stanley, cutting an estimated $501M.
